Sata hot plugging needs to be allowed with a setting in some bioses. A more novel use of cpuhotplug support is its use today in suspend resume support for smp. Usbmount is a set of scripts used to automatically mount usb mass storage devices when they are.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to.
If you want to automatically mount usb drives on a server running debian or ubuntu including raspbian or ubuntu mate for raspberry pi you can use a simple, but very effective tool called usbmount. Then after installing the new disk the new disk didnt appear as devsdc but rather as. Michael oliveri i cant count the times ive set up my laptop, only to forget to plug in the network cable. Is it possible to use nonhotplug sata hard drives on a. In case you need fully automatic hotplug and hotunplug events handling, the udev add and remove events can be used for this. Jan 15, 2015 windows 10 does not detect a hotswap hard drive when inserted. In current linux, the server must be shutdown before exchange. The first serious hotplug mechanism in linux was modules, because modules allow device drivers to be loaded after the kernel boots and unloaded again before shutdown. Im planning to use sata drive for periodical backup, for this i have bought a sata raid addon card based on via6421l chip which is support hotplug. Vboxmanage storagectl name sataportcount this has to be done when the vm is powered off.
Connected the sata power cable and then the sata interface cable. The power attribute of a slot contains 0 if a pcie device is in standby state, or 1 if the device is configured and usable locate the slot for the card you want to work with. The suse linux hotplug system is derived from the linux hotplug project, but behaves somewhat differently. The hotplug kernel subsystem dynamically handles the addition and removal of. Sata hot plug unplug i have 3 hard disks in sata toesata external enclosure which i occasionally need to plug to perform backups and to unplug when done. Hotplug lets you plug in new devices and use them immediately. This is why udev was configured in a rather peculiar manner. Is it possible to plugremove sata drives while the system is running. Now, my second question is, is what is this dnsnameservers line. By joining our community you will have the ability to post topics, receive our newsletter, use the advanced search, subscribe to threads and access many other special features. The connection of a sata device to a host system that is already powered. If your linux distribution contains this or later version of mdadm, you hopefully have fully automatic hotplug and hot unplug without any hassles. Linux hotplug a cpu and disable cpu cores at run time nixcraft. Nov 10, 2010 heres a simple usb hotplug script sbinhotplug to get the parameters described above and save it in a file in tmphotplug.
Script that get triggered when monitors are plugged in or out in linux codingtonyudev monitorhotplug. This is a driver designed to give basic functionality across many different products. Also nautilus added in the panel the hard drive and the ubuntu launcher added the hdd to the launcher icons. When i plug in a sata device while the os is running, it doesnt seem to register in. In which order do i plug the sata power and data cables for hotplug. Such advances require cpus available to a kernel to be removed either for provisioning reasons, or for ras purposes to keep an offending cpu off system execution path. I think what youre asking is if you should use sata instead of sas, and my answer would be no, not for a server. A replicating raid redundant array of independent disks that holds the user data is a generally useful setup. Jun 15, 2010 hot plugging a sata drive under linux june 15, 2010 hard drives or controllers, rather capable of hot swapping that is, plugging and unplugging a drive into a running system used to be a feature reserved for expensive professional raid installations. Im trying to connect the new disks, make a raid5 array, and copy my partitions to the new raid, but im not sure if the server has hotplug support or, in particular, if its activated. However, rebooting time of huge machine is sometimes over 30 minutes.
Sata hot plug unplug i have 3 hard disks in satatoesata external enclosure which i occasionally need to plug to perform backups and to unplug when done. Hotplugging a sata drive under linux june 15, 2010. Please note that not all server supports cpu hotplug but almost all server can support disabling or enabling cpu core on a linux operating systems. The names of this may differ, ranging from allow hotplug to esata. The port has to available to make hotplugging work which can be done with. Linux is designed to use many different kinds of hardware. Assuming that mdev is correctly activated and hotplug is enabled in the kernel, your problem may be in mdevs configuration file etcnf. Ubuntu is an open source software operating system that runs from the desktop, to the cloud, to all your internet connected things. There are couple oems that support numa hardware which are hot pluggable as well, where physical. In which order do i plug the sata power and data cables. This allows matching on any attributes available to udev, for example the usb port the device is plugged into. Inserting a usb drive will trigger an event, udev will search for a matching rule and will execute it. Sata spec support hotplug, but your controller card must implement it for it to work.
A more novel use of cpu hotplug support is its use today in suspend resume support for smp. This page documents hmp commands used to hotplug virtioblk and scsi disks into a linux guest with pci hotplug support enabled. An example is when a usb or cardbus device has just been plugged in. Sep 24, 2017 on sat, 23 sep 2017, rick thomas wrote. Access rights manager can enable it and security admins to quickly analyze user authorizations and access permissions to systems, data, and files, and help them protect their organizations from the potential risks of data loss and data breaches. Another thing that may be helpful would be setting procsyskernel hotplug to a shell script that logs the environment and command line it is invoked with. Hotplug was a side effect, since most hardware used by linux still wasnt hotpluggable.
Sata drive order for unknown ubuntu distro with multiple. Im planning to use sata drive for periodical backup, for this i have bought a sataraid addon card based on via6421l chip which is support hotplug. Unfortunately, under ubuntu it doesnt spin up at all. With modern hardware and virtualization, almost everything can be hotplugged. Jul 12, 2007 currently if i use allow hotplug and configure that ethernet as dhcp client, always when the machine reboots the eth0 interface is downed so i need to set it up manually using dhclient eth0 by the command line. Ive asked the same question here some time ago, but noone replied.
How do i make linux recognize a new sata devsda drive i. When i plug in a sata device while the os is running, it doesnt seem to register in fdisk. How do i make linux recognize a new sata devsda drive i hot. The hardware abstraction layer hal daemon hald provides all applications with data about current hardware. Another thing that may be helpful would be setting procsyskernelhotplug to a shell script that logs the environment and command line it is invoked with. A pcie device that is defined, but not yet used, is shown as a pcie slot in linux. It would be difficult to ask every user to create their own udev rules to address this problem. My current setup has two 300gb disks no raid, but i want migrate the system to three new 600gb disks. By design, usb hotplugging is independent of usbdevfs. Hence the need for cpu hotplug support in the linux kernel. The udev daemon started with the system will search in etcudevrules. For the longest time, the only solution was to unplug the drive, wait 5 minutes, then plug it back in. The rules themselves will determine what your system does. The external sata docking bay is really much faster and safer.
For guests that support pci hotplug usually enabled via modules. If i do this on my slackware laptop, i have to open a terminal and configure the interface manually with the ifconfig and route commands. The sata interface is meant to be hot plug, so whatever sata drive youre using will still be able to be removed while the server is powered on. If your sata controller supports hot swap, it should just worktm. Currently available policy agent implementations can load drivers for modules, and can invoke driverspecific setup scripts. When i change allow hotplug to auto at networkinterfaces everything works perfectly. I have a crucial m4 ssd on the first intel sata port and 3 wd hdds and 2 dvdroms on the other 5 sata ports. Internal sata drives show as removable solved windows 10 forums. I have tried to hotplug such pcie devices with kernels from 2. If memory is broken, it should be exchanged for new one. The first thing you want to do after plugging it in to the usb bus with a drive and pow. The sata device is already powered or powered upon insertionconnection. Usb hotplug parameters and a simple linux usb hotplug script.
May 26, 2015 please note that not all server supports cpu hotplug but almost all server can support disabling or enabling cpu core on a linux operating systems. Heres a simple usb hotplug script sbinhotplug to get the parameters described above and save it in a file in tmphotplug. In which order do i plug the sata power and data cables for. There are couple oems that support numa hardware which are hot pluggable as well, where physical node insertion and removal require support for cpu hotplug. Apr 11, 20 download linux hotplug project for free. Motherboard is an msi694dprodual via chipset with two p3 866 mhz, there are a lots of other things, such as aic7892a u160 scsi controller, dlink gigabit ethernet. That daemon listens for that messages and creates special device files under dev path and provide to you linux user interface to manage devices and hotplug udev rules. Dec 23, 2016 this behavior is common on systems where the installed sata ahci driver is not playing nice with the motherboard andor bios. The earlier kernels panic, the more recent kernels only give one downstream pcie bus and device. Download ubuntu desktop and replace your current operating system whether its windows or macos, or run ubuntu alongside it. Should i have hot plug enabled or disabled in the bios. As soon as i plug in the esata cable, it spins up the drive and is recognized. I would like to be able to hotplug and get all of the downstream buses and devices. In this video, youll learn about the daemons and processes used to manage hardware, even when the hardware is connected and removed from the linux operating system while its running.
When an ethernetstyle network interface on a host is. I think when esata hotplug is supported, then sata hotplug too all these different sata specs and names are confusing, but barracuda 7200. Automatically mount usb drives on ubuntu or debian server. The hot unplug support introduced in mdadm version 3.
This is a script that can be used to attach and detach usb devices from virtual machines based on udev rules. Im planning out a new setup using a 7700k and a gtx 1070, and i was wondering if the following is a viable setup. Windows installs a generic sata ahci driver by default when you install the os. I have seen in the install pages here, that it should be renames to auto eth0. I have two machines out of a group of ten that will not bring up their ethernet interface at boot time if the interfaces is of type allowhotplug. A hotplugable raid with one ore more external drives is especially usefull for home or office laptop users. So only googling or trying can give answer, i think. Hotplugging is a facility that supports dynamic reconfiguration of gnulinux distributions by kernel reports to user mode agent software. I found it annoying to have to restart the whole computer at every turn, especially when sata is supposed to bring hotplug abilities. The main difference is that the event multiplexer etc hotplug. Windows 10 does not detect a hotswap hard drive when inserted. Solution for my motherboard z170 d3h is go to bios peripherals sata configuration and here enable hot plug. I am working on mini router project and would like to automate usb hotplug events when device is plugged in routed.
I found it annoying to have to restart the whole computer at every turn, especially when sata is. Fully automated hotplug and hotunplug using udev rules. However, the hotplug event is something that involves kerneludev detection against the hardware, that could be a cable being connected to the port, or a usbtoethernet dongle that will be up and running whenever you plug on usb, or either a pcmcia wireless card being connected to the slot. The hotplug kernel subsystem dynamically handles the addition and removal of devices, by loading the appropriate drivers and by creating the corresponding device files with the help of udevd. Cpu hotplug in the kernel the linux kernel documentation. Under windows, im able to hotplug any ol hard drive using my thermaltake esata usb docking station. I have a gigabyte gaz68xud3rb3 motherboard with the new u1e uefi bios. Is there any way i can use my usbsata adapter in ubuntu. Linux memory hotplug support overview this project is to make memory hotplug feature on linux. I have two usb sata adapters sata drive to usb and both work on my debianbased distro mint, so theres probably a good chance you can get yours working.
Esxi disk connected to windows ubuntu machine with sata usb. Can you help me understand, why my sata hotplug doesnt work. Hard drives or controllers, rather capable of hotswapping that is, plugging and unplugging a drive into a running system used to be a feature reserved for expensive professional raid installations. But for next time, how can i make linux recognize a new sata drive i have hot swapped in without rebooting.
1250 863 867 1266 1050 909 474 1014 872 343 1450 1087 1408 496 1234 623 1230 1317 1054 1259 1332 1150 332 1086 1047 665 301 589